Where is University Of Technology Sydney, Broadway located?
University Of Technology Sydney, Broadway, New South Wales, Australia (approx. -33.88409°, 151.2012°)
University Of Technology Sydney, Broadway, New South Wales, Australia (approx. -33.88409°, 151.2012°)